The HP/SK hynix PE8110 HFS1T9GEETX070N P55173-002 is a high-performance solid state drive designed to meet the demanding needs of enterprise environments. With a substantial capacity of 1.92TB, this NVMe 2.5-inch U.3 SSD offers reliable and consistent storage performance, ensuring efficient data handling for critical applications. Its PCIe Gen 4.0 x4 interface delivers a maximum bandwidth of 8GB/s, enabling rapid data transfer speeds that significantly reduce latency and improve overall system responsiveness.
Built with advanced 4D V6 TLC NAND technology, the PE8110 drive combines durability with high-density storage, offering a 1 Drive Write Per Day (DWPD) endurance rating. This translates into dependable long-term use, making it suitable for workloads that require frequent data writing and rewriting. The drive’s robust construction and enterprise-grade components ensure operational stability and data integrity, supporting business continuity and minimizing downtime.
Ideal for data centers, servers, and professional workstations, the HP/SK hynix PE8110 SSD balances capacity, speed, and endurance to deliver a comprehensive storage solution. Its compatibility with the U.3 form factor and PCIe Gen 4 interface ensures seamless integration into modern infrastructures, providing a scalable and future-proof option for organizations prioritizing performance and reliability.
